- The files in this record contain the model-specific code, input data, and output data considered in the Cost of a future low-carbon electricity system without nuclear power paper. You are welcome to use the provided data under the given open-source license, and if you do please cite the paper https://doi.org/10.1016/j.energy.2020.117015 Please note that the derivation of the GIS data is not included. For this please see: https://github.com/niclasmattsson/GlobalEnergyGIS For detailed information about the data and codes, please read the REX model and data documentation.pdf!
